Floors are the single largest visible surface in your home, and the one that takes the most abuse. Get them right and every other finish looks better. Get them wrong and it shows from the front door.

We install wide-plank European white oak, traditional and reverse herringbone, large-format porcelain, natural stone, and luxury vinyl plank for the right applications. Every install starts with a properly prepped, leveled, and acclimated substrate — the step almost every flooring failure traces back to.

Whether you're refinishing 100-year-old fir, installing chevron oak in a primary suite, or laying a 24x48 porcelain across an open-concept main floor, you'll get level, flat, gap-free floors that still look right ten heating seasons from now.

The process

What it's like to work with us

Most flooring installs take 5–14 days depending on square footage, pattern, and finish.

  1. 01

    Walk-Through & Measure

    We measure, evaluate the substrate, and discuss transitions, undercuts, and stair noses.

  2. 02

    Selection Session

    Hands-on samples in your light — wide-plank, herringbone, stone, or LVP.

  3. 03

    Subfloor Prep

    Moisture meter, level shoot, self-level pour where needed, crack-isolation membrane.

  4. 04

    Installation

    Acclimated material, correct expansion gaps, perfect lay direction, tight pattern.

  5. 05

    Finish & Protect

    Site-finished oil or water-based topcoat, or grout and seal, then full protection until handoff.

Investment range

Whole-home flooring projects typically range from $15K for a single level of LVP to $90K+ for site-finished wide-plank oak with herringbone accents.
